Outline the mask using the white glue.Before the glue dries, cover it completely with table salt. Shake off any excess.
Use the spray bottle to lightly mist your watercolors, making them easier to pick up with your brush.
Dip your brush in the paint, then gently touch it to the salt-covered glue lines. Watch in awe as the paint spreads through the salt, creating a beautiful, textured effect.
Continue applying different colors along the salt lines until your mask is fully painted.
Allow the masterpiece to fully dry before displaying it proudly.
